What to Eat

Wisconsin is known for its cheese, beer, and brats. Here are some of the must-try dishes in Wisconsin:

  • Cheese curds
  • Bratwurst
  • Fish fry
  • Butter burgers
  • Spotted cow beer

Where to Go

There are many great places to visit in Wisconsin. Here are some of the most popular tourist destinations:

  • Milwaukee Art Museum
  • Lambeau Field
  • Wisconsin Dells
  • Apostle Islands
  • Door County
